Heads up: if the Lintrock baseline file in the Quarrow repo drifts from main, CI fails with a "stale baseline" error even when the code is fine. Quick fix is to regenerate the baseline on a clean checkout and re-push. If a customer build is blocked, confirm the failing run matches the token below before escalating.

build token for yadug-yagag: htk21_c863c33eb8b82c0c9c152

Subject: TileVault cut-over complete

Team — summary ahead of Thursday's sync. We moved the tile-rendering cache layer from the legacy Bramblewood nodes to the new Asterline fleet on Tuesday night. Warm-up took roughly 40 minutes; hit rates recovered to 94% by morning, slightly above the old baseline. Two hiccups: a brief eviction storm when the prefetcher started, and one stale-zoom-level report from the Veldmark team, both resolved. No rollback needed. For the record, the fleet now runs with the following configuration.

service settings:
[kelax]
team = caswyn
access_code = ac_c41040
owner = briius.praix
host = kelax.qirvanlabs.corp
port = 9200
peer = sormir.halixhq.internal
salt = f8d36025
pin = 3766

Team,

Cut-over for Shelfwright catalog caching completed Tuesday night. We moved from TTL-only expiry to event-driven invalidation via the Pricefeed bus. Stale-read complaints from the Varnholt storefront dropped to zero. One hiccup: bulk imports briefly flooded the invalidation queue; we added batching. Old TTL path stays as fallback for two more sprints, then gets deleted. No action needed from most of you; plugin owners should verify reads after writes. Active settings for the invalidation service follow.

config for tagaf-bawif:
[norok]
host = norok.ordinworks.local
user = norok_svc
database = norok_prod